Series of TL >FGD pump is a single stage single suction horizontal centrifugal pump. It is mainly used as the circulation pump for absorbent tower in FGD applications. It has such features: wide range flowing capacity, high efficiency, high saving power. This series of pump is matched by tight structure X bracket which can save much space. Read MoreAny type of impeller can be used in slurry applications, but closed slurry pump impellers are more common because they are high efficient and abrasion Resistance,. Open slurry pump impellers are usually used well for high concentration solids as they are less likely to clog. For example, the small fibers in paper stock which, in high densities, may have a tendency to clog the impeller. Pumping slurry can be difficult.

- First, what is a slurry? A slurry is a semi-liquid mixture, usually consisting of fine particles. Examples of slurries can include manure, cement, starch, or coal suspended in water. There are countless other combinations that can be considered slurries. Because of the added particles and thicker consistency, special pump requirements should be considered. A standard pump may be able to handle the fluid, but not as effectively as a properly sized slurry pump.

On the other hand, if the slurry is not only abrasive but also has a low pH, then a duplex stainless steel construction is preferable. This material is best suited for slurry pumps to withstand harsh materials (such as acids) while still having a high Brinell hardness.

- The size of slurry pump impeller must be considered to ensure it holds up against abrasive wear. Slurry pump impellers are generally larger in size when compared to slurry pumps for less abrasive liquids. The more “meat” the impeller has, the better it will hold up to the task of pumping harsh slurry mixtures. Just think of slurry pump impeller as a football team’s offensive line. These players are usually large and slow. Throughout the whole game they are beaten up, over and over again, but expected to withstand the abuse. You wouldn’t want small players in this position, just like you wouldn’t want a small impeller on your slurry pumps.

- A clear clean fluid supplied from an external source is normally used which is delivered to the main sealing surface on the fluid side of the sealing process. By using a closed gap throat bushing, the stuffing box can be back-pressurised to a higher pressure, ensuring that the flushing fluid does not flash across the seal face.

- Selecting the right pump for slurries is critical to get the most bang for your buck. Basic pump components, such as the impeller size and design, material of construction, and discharge configurations must be considered to ensure the pump will hold up against the wear caused by an abrasive slurry. Slurry pumps are generally larger in size when compared to low-viscosity liquid pumps and usually require more horsepower to operate because they're less efficient. Bearings and shafts must be more rugged and rigid as well.
